Key Takeaways:

  • Electronic Flight Bags (EFBs) offer significant advantages over traditional paper charts, providing greater convenience, data currency, and enhanced situational awareness for pilots.
  • Despite their benefits, EFBs introduce new safety considerations such as the need for reliable hardware, robust battery management, and comprehensive pre-flight data updates.
  • Pilots must proactively mitigate EFB-related risks by ensuring fully charged devices with backup power, carrying redundant EFBs or alternative information sources, and using the devices judiciously to avoid distraction during critical flight phases.

have dealt with paper chart updates both as a student pilot and a professional pilot, and I can safely say I prefer EFBs. The worst luck I ever had with paper charts occurred before my private pilot checkride. I ended up weathered out on my first attempt, and the charts expired a few days before my rescheduled ride. The local flight schools near me were sold out, and I ended up driving an hour or so to the closest place I could find.

Looking back, I am 99-percent sure the DPE never even checked to make sure my charts were current. Either way, it was not worth the risk. After I finished instrument training the old-school way, I decided to buy my first iPad and a ForeFlight subscription. It was well worth the investment.
